Abstract

The invention provides a moxibustion instrument and relates to the technical field of moxibustion instruments. A moxibustion instrument comprises a shell with an opening, a moxibustion component and a driving component for driving the moxibustion component to move, wherein the driving component is fixedly connected with the shell, and the moxibustion component is connected with the output end of the driving component. Such moxibustion instrument, simple structure, steerable moxa-moxibustion strip and user's distance prevent to scald when the user's moxa-moxibustion, and convenient to use person changes the moxa-moxibustion strip simultaneously.

Background
Moxibustion, called moxibustion therapy or moxibustion method for short, is a treatment method which uses moxa sticks and moxa columns made of folium artemisiae argyi to generate moxa heat to stimulate acupuncture points or specific parts of a human body and regulate the physiological and biochemical functions of human body disorder by exciting the activity of meridian qi, thereby achieving the purpose of preventing and treating diseases. The moxibustion mechanism is similar to that of acupuncture and moxibustion, and has complementary therapeutic effects with acupuncture and moxibustion. Has the advantages of simple operation, low cost, obvious effect and the like.
In the current moxibustion, moxa stick moxibustion and indirect moxibustion are the most commonly used moxibustion methods, and indirect moxibustion is also called indirect moxibustion and interval moxibustion, which is a method of applying moxibustion by separating moxa cones from skin by using other objects. Moxa stick moxibustion, also called moxa roll moxibustion, is a method of fumigating moxibustion on the moxibustion site (acupoint) after the moxa stick is ignited. Moxa stick moxibustion is divided into two methods, hand-held moxibustion and moxibustion device moxibustion. The hand-held moxibustion is divided into mild moxibustion, rotary moxibustion and bird-pecking moxibustion, wherein the bird-pecking moxibustion is performed with the burning end of a moxa stick directed at the acupuncture point and moved up and down, and the bird-pecking moxibustion is performed for about 15 to 30 minutes. It is used for moxibustion treatment of acute diseases, syncope, and children diseases; this method is very hot and can avoid scalding skin.
When moxibustion is applied, no matter which moxibustion method is adopted, the temperature of moxibustion needs to be paid extra attention, and particularly, overheating and scalding should be prevented for patients with slow local sensation or disappearance of consciousness.

Example 2
As shown in fig. 1, 2 and 3, in the present embodiment, in addition to embodiment 1, the housing 1 is provided with a smoke discharge port 101.
In this embodiment, above-mentioned shell 1 is equipped with exhaust port 101, the outside of above-mentioned shell 1 is connected to the one end of above-mentioned exhaust port 101, the inboard of above-mentioned shell 1 is connected to the other end of above-mentioned exhaust port 101, the moxa-moxibustion appearance can use naked light burning moxa-moxibustion stick or moxa-moxibustion strip, exhaust port 101 is convenient for the moxa-moxibustion appearance discharge moxa-moxibustion of burning production and is burnt, avoid smog to discharge from the opening of shell 1, prevent that smog from directly discharging to the user, influence the experience of using, when avoiding opening and user contact simultaneously, the inside oxygen that lacks of shell 1, the unable sustained combustion of moxa-moxibustion strip, the use experience of moxa-moxibustion appearance has been guaranteed.
In some embodiments of this embodiment, a filter cotton for filtering smoke is disposed in the smoke outlet 101.
In the above embodiment, be equipped with the filter pulp of filtering smog in the exhaust port 101, the filter pulp is common market part, easily purchases, and the filter pulp can filter the smog that the moxa-moxibustion burning produced, and the moxa-moxibustion of burning in the room probably triggers the smog in house and reports to the police, has guaranteed user's health simultaneously, prevents that the user from excessively inhaling smog.
In some embodiments of the present invention, the housing 1 is provided with a damper 7 for controlling the opening and closing of the smoke outlet 101, and the damper 7 is rotatably connected to the housing 1.
In above-mentioned embodiment, above-mentioned shell 1 is equipped with the air door 7 that opens and shuts with control exhaust port 101, and above-mentioned air door 7 rotates with above-mentioned shell 1 to be connected, and the air current flow of business turn over exhaust port 101 is controlled to the rotatory air door 7 of accessible, and further the oxygen content in the control shell 1 has realized the control to the moxa-moxibustion temperature, prevents that the user from being scalded by the moxa-moxibustion or the moxa-moxibustion effect is relatively poor.
In some embodiments of the present embodiment, the damper 7 may be connected to the output of the drive assembly.
In the above embodiment, the air door 7 can be connected with the output end of the driving component, and the driving component can adjust the air door 7 according to the data received by the temperature sensor, so as to control the temperature of the moxibustion in the moxibustion instrument.
Example 3
As shown in fig. 1, 2 and 3, an inner housing 2 is provided in the outer housing 1, the inner housing 2 is detachably connected to the outer housing 1, a driving chamber 111 is provided in the outer housing 1, the driving chamber 111 is provided above the inner housing 2, the driving unit is provided in the driving chamber 111, and the moxibustion unit 4 is provided in the inner housing 2.
In this embodiment, the inner housing 2 is disposed in the outer housing 1, the inner housing 2 is detachably connected to the outer housing 1, and after the moxibustion instrument is used for a long time, the inner housing 2 can be detached and cleaned, so that a user can clean the moxibustion instrument conveniently; a driving chamber 111 is arranged in the outer shell 1, the driving chamber 111 is arranged above the inner shell 2, and the driving component is positioned in the driving chamber 111 to prevent smoke generated by the combustion of the moxibustion stick from directly contacting the driving component to cause the aging or damage of the driving component; the moxibustion component 4 is located in the inner case 2, thereby ensuring the efficiency of heat transfer of moxa to the user.
In some embodiments of the present embodiment, the scraping protrusion 102 may be installed on the edge of the inner shell 2 contacting with the user.
In the above embodiment, the scraping protrusion 102 may be installed at the edge of the inner casing 2 contacting with the user, and when the user uses the moxibustion apparatus, the scraping protrusion 102 contacts with the skin of the user, so as to scrape the skin of the user.
In some embodiments of the present invention, the inner casing 2 is provided with a ventilation opening 201 communicating with the smoke discharge opening 101, and the ventilation opening 201 communicates with the inside of the inner casing 2.
In the above embodiment, the inner case 2 is provided with the ventilation opening 201 communicating with the exhaust port 101, the ventilation opening 201 communicates with the inner side of the inner case 2, and the ventilation opening 201 ensures the communication between the exhaust port 101 and the inner side of the inner case 2, and further ensures the smooth discharge of the smoke from the inner side of the inner case 2.
In some embodiments of the present invention, the driving chamber 111 is communicated with the smoke outlet 101, the driving chamber 111 is communicated with the ventilation opening 201, an exhaust fan 6 is disposed in the driving chamber 111, and the exhaust fan 6 is connected to an output end of the driving assembly.
In the above embodiment, the driving chamber 111 is communicated with the smoke outlet 101, the driving chamber 111 is communicated with the ventilation opening 201, smoke generated by moxibustion in the inner side of the inner casing 2 can enter the driving chamber 111 and is discharged to the outer side of the moxibustion instrument through the smoke outlet 101, thereby ensuring smooth discharge of smoke; be equipped with air discharge fan 6 in the above-mentioned drive storehouse 111, above-mentioned air discharge fan 6 is connected with above-mentioned drive assembly's output, drive assembly can drive air discharge fan 6 rotatoryly, accelerate 2 inboard smog of inner shell and discharge fume port 101 discharge from vent 201 and discharge fume port, also accelerated the air from the moxa-moxibustion appearance outside from vent 201 and discharge fume port 101 get into 2 inboards of inner shell, the continuation of moxa-moxibustion burning has been guaranteed, the rotational speed as the fan accelerates, there are more air to send into 2 inboards of inner shell, can accelerate the burning of moxa-moxibustion, the temperature of moxa-moxibustion is improved, the control of moxa-moxibustion appearance to the moxa-moxibustion temperature has further been guaranteed.
Example 4
As shown in fig. 1, 2 and 3, the driving assembly includes a motor 3 and a transmission shaft 5, the transmission shaft 5 is connected to an output end of the motor 3, the transmission shaft 5 is threadedly connected to the moxibustion assembly 4, and the motor 3 is electrically connected to the control assembly.
In this embodiment, the driving assembly includes a motor 3 and a transmission shaft 5, the motor 3 is a common commercially available component, which is easy to purchase and reduces the manufacturing and maintenance costs of the moxibustion instrument, the transmission shaft 5 is connected to the output end of the motor 3, when the motor 3 drives the transmission shaft 5 to rotate, the transmission shaft 5 rotates with the moxibustion assembly 4, the transmission shaft 5 is in threaded connection with the moxibustion assembly 4, so that when the transmission shaft 5 rotates, the moxibustion assembly 4 is driven to move up and down along the transmission shaft 5, the threaded transmission is accurate and can have self-locking performance, and the stability of the fit between the moxibustion assembly 4 and the transmission shaft 5 is ensured; above-mentioned motor 3 and above-mentioned control assembly electric connection, the voltage and the electric current that control assembly can real-time adjustment motor 3, the power and the rotational speed of the 3 output ends of real-time control motor can be according to actual user demand adjustment motor 3, have guaranteed the travelling comfort that the moxibustion instrument used.
In some embodiments of this embodiment, the drive assembly may be provided with a guide 301 that cooperates with the movement of the moxibustion assembly 4.
In the above embodiment, the driving assembly can be provided with the guide rail 301 matched with the moxibustion assembly 4 to move, the guide rail 301 is a common commercially available part, and is easy to purchase, the manufacturing and maintenance cost of the moxibustion instrument is reduced, the stability of the movement of the moxibustion assembly 4 is ensured, and the use reliability of the moxibustion instrument is further ensured.
